In 1963 Danny Weis co-founded classic rock group Iron Butterfly in San Diego, California. On his first solo album, Danny lays down his signature funky guitar licks over original smooth jazz and R&B instrumental compositions. Recorded with care at Phase One Studios in Toronto, Sweet Spot delivers a dynamic and compelling musical listening experience.

SWEET SPOT, featuring 16 tracks, is a guitar based instrumental album showcasing the sweet guitar of Danny Weis. Danny was taught guitar by his dad Johnny, a well known country jazz guitarist who performed with Grand Ole Opry stars Johnny Cash and Tex Ritter. At home, renowned jazz guitar legend Barney Kessel was a frequent visitor as he and Danny's dad would jam together. These early influences formed the foundation of Danny's unique, funky, rhythmic style.

Danny has played and recorded with The Everly Brothers, Burton Cummings, The Rascals, Lou Reed, Alice Cooper, Melissa Manchester and more. In 1979 he appeared as Bette Midler's guitarist in the film "The Rose" , based on the life of Janis Joplin. As bandleader and guitarist for the movie's soundtrack, he received a platinum album award.
